Deivy Leon Rodriguez, plaintiff-respondent, v. Waterfront Plaza, LLC, appellant-respondent, ZNKO Construction, Inc., respondent-appellant (and third-party actions). Index No. 513780/2016


Unpublished Opinion

MOTION DECISION

VALERIE BRATHWAITE NELSON, J.P., ANGELA G. IANNACCI, PAUL WOOTEN, JOSEPH A. ZAYAS, JJ.

ORDER TO SHOW CAUSE

Appeal and cross appeal from an order of the Supreme Court, Kings County, dated June 24, 2019. The appellant-respondent perfected the appeal on June 24, 2020, the respondent-appellant filed a brief on August 28, 2020, the plaintiff-respondent also filed a brief on August 28, 2020, and the appellant-respondent filed a reply brief on September 21, 2020. The matter was placed on the calendar for March 24, 2022. At oral argument on March 24, 2022, counsel for the appellant-respondent indicated that the action, insofar as it related to the plaintiff-respondent, had been settled. On March 24, 2022, this Court received a letter dated March 3, 2022, signed by counsel for the plaintiff-respondent, indicating that the action had settled insofar as it related to the plaintiff-respondent in November 2021.

Now, on the Court's own motion, it is

ORDERED that Wingate, Russotti, Shapiro & Halperin, LLP, the plaintiff-respondent's counsel, Clark & Fox, the appellant-respondent's counsel, and Fullerton Beck LLP, the respondent-appellant's counsel, are directed to show cause before this Court why an order should or should not be made and entered imposing such sanctions and/or costs, if any, against them pursuant to 22 NYCRR 1250.2(c) as this Court may deem appropriate, by uploading an affirmation or affidavit on that issue, with proof of service thereof, through the digital portal on this Court's website, on or before April 27, 2022; and it is further, ORDERED that the Clerk of this Court, or her designee, is directed to serve a copy of this order to show cause upon the parties via email and by regular mail.

BRATHWAITE NELSON, J.P., IANNACCI, WOOTEN and ZAYAS, JJ., concur.
